WebJul 26, 2024 · Beginning Sewing Terms Defined: Applique: To applique is to sew one piece of fabric on top of another, done with a satin stitch (a very tight zig-zag). The eyes in the picture below are appliqued in place. To do this you will set your machine settings to very close together stitches on the zigzag setting.
